Потому что, если пропустить несколько версий, потом будут проблемы сделать резкое обновление. Правда, недавно вышла 7я версия PHP, в которой исправлены многие серьезные недостатки. Так что, backend разработчик какие языки я думаю, мы скоро увидим новый виток развития PHP. Еще многие большие проекты переписываются с Ruby на другие языки, тоже некий антитренд. По результатам разных исследований можно выделить явных лидеров по росту — это JS (версия ES6 и выше) и мультипарадигмальные языки, в частности Scala.
Вы еще не уверены, что хотите программировать?
Удобство пользования кодом определяется по его чистоте. Чистый код удобно читать и править не только вам, но и другим людям. Назван в честь математика Ады Лавлейс, написавшей первую в мире программу. Название – от древнегреческого “логос”, то есть “слово” или “мысль”. Создан в 1967 году Сеймуром Пейпертом и группой под его началом в лаборатории искусственного интеллекта при MIT.
Стек технологий в больших проектах
Например, улучшения в работы с памятью помогают значительно обезопасить данные. С тех пор он обеспечивает взаимодействие с системами управления базами данных во всем мире. Его можно использовать для продвинутых бизнес-приложений, видеоигр, функциональных веб-приложений, приложений для Windows, macOS, мобильных программ для iOS и Android. Используется, чтобы создавать сайты такими, какими мы их видим сегодня. Он прошел долгий путь, и у него есть два главных помощника — CSS (каскадная таблица стилей) и JavaScript. Популярность языков зависит от того, насколько они удобны в использовании и отладке.
Как найти работу junior специалисту без опыта работы
И часто это довольно сложный выбор, так как каждый из них обладает своими особенностями и преимуществами. Свою роль играют и тенденции, которые также необходимо учитывать. Это готовое программное обеспечение, которое нужно только настроить, реже — дописать / переписать какую-то из частей. Таких решений очень много на любом языке, но исторически так сложилось, что в основном все популярные CMS сделаны на PHP. Тут дело в развитие языков, раньше простые сайты, для которых и создавались CMS, писались на PHP.
Лучшие языки программирования для искусственного интеллекта
Написать программу с помощью HTML и CSS не получится, но без этого базиса учить языки программирования будет куда сложнее. Поэтому сейчас фронтенд-обучение включает и изучение JavaScript. Java представляет собой язык программирования и платформу вычислений, которая была впервые выпущена Sun Microsystems в 1995. Множество приложений и веб-сайтов не работают без Java, и с каждым днем число таких веб-сайтов и приложений увеличивается.
Чем отличаются между собой курсы, помеченные как Advanced от Основных курсов и между собой?
Сегодня в сети представлены самые разнообразные курсы программирования, которые можно пройти онлайн. Вы можете прямо из дома, сидя за компьютером освоить основы HTML, изучить структуры данных и сложные алгоритмы. Часто у новичков возникает вопрос, с чего начать программирование?
Курс длится полтора месяца, и по его итогам мы приглашаем лучших выпускников присоединиться к команде. Подавляющее большинство продуктов SAP написаны на ABAP, поэтому он используется для расширения их функционала. Он бесплатный, разработан компанией Apple и скачать его можно в App Store. Код поддерживается, регулярно обновляется, при этом внесение изменений простое.
- Прошли те времена, когда Javascript использовался только для базовой разработки веб-сайтов.
- Они работают в пределах «программы-оболочки» и не создают на выходе своей самостоятельной программы.
- Изучая программирование с нуля, вы постепенно станете архитектором современного технологического ландшафта!
- В IT различают разработчиков и кодеров как специалистов.
- Так что, я думаю, мы скоро увидим новый виток развития PHP.
В свою очередь функции могут быть между собой связаны, например одна использовать другую. Многим программистам достаточно знать базовые формулы и разбираться в элементарных математических законах. Без знания английского в наше время далеко не продвинешься, и особенно – в IT-сфере.
Такой себе полуфабракат, из которого можно сделать конфетку. Есть как общие, которые создавались для разработки любых решений, так и специализированных, под узкие задачи. Например, Sylius — специализированный E-commerce фреймворк на основе Symfony. Также есть те, на которых делаются большие и сложные решения, а другие для этого не предназначены. Ниже я опишу популярные фреймворки для каждого из языков, на которых можно писать большие и сложные решения.
Эти процедуры можно вызывать из других частей программы, что позволяет гибко программировать и повторно использовать код. Приоритетом является систематическое выполнение программы. Кроме того, он подчеркивает последовательность инструкций и влияет на данные, хранящиеся в переменных. Сознательно выбирая язык программирования, вы сами выбираете, на каких проектах вы хотите специализироваться.
Этим курсом мы ставим перед собой задачу познакомить ребенка с программированием и увлечь его. Но нет, Python был создан Гвидо ван Россумом еще в 1991 году. Позже появились языки программирования, которые есть в подготовленном нами списке. BASIC — первый язык программирования, разработанный специально для изучения людьми, далекими от компьютеров и математики. COBOL — первый бизнес-ориентированный язык программирования.
А его эффективность доказывает тот факт, что этим языком пользуются такие интернет-гиганты, как Google и Dropbox. Мобильная версия — это очень важный элемент современных веб-ресурсов. Во-первых, это нужно для облегчения жизни пользователей, которые достаточно часто будут пользоваться версией для смартфонов и планшетов.
Сейчас все разработки на ABAP ведутся с применением ООП. В принципе, нынешний процесс разработки на ABAP очень похож на разработку в других языках. При должном наборе знаний, дает возможность верстать сайты. ActivePerl — бесплатный пакет для написания и проверки cgi-скриптов на языке Perl.
Зато на сайтах по трудоустройству вакансий в сфере IT зачастую больше, чем соискателей, а компании постоянно набирают новых “джуниоров” — начинающих программистов. Конечно, профильное образование — большой плюс, но многие программисты — самоучки. Язык программирования Perl создал лингвист Ларри Уолл в 1987 году, когда работал в американской компании Unisys. В мире Perl является одним из самых высокооплачиваемых языков программирования, поскольку разработчики получают в среднем $76 тыс.
Matlab — это проприетарный язык программирования, принадлежащий компании MathWorks и выпущенный в середине 1980-х годов. Он создан специально для использования учеными и инженерами. Приложения, созданные на R, используются для обработки статистических данных, включая линейное и нелинейное моделирование, вычисления, тестирование, визуализацию и анализ. Приложения, написанные с помощью R, могут взаимодействовать со многими базами данных и обрабатывать как структурированные, так и неструктурированные данные.
TypeScript — новичок в списках лучших языков программирования, но он быстро набирает обороты. Он был разработан в 2012 году компанией Microsoft и является типизированной версией JavaScript, которая хорошо подходит для больших кодовых баз. R имеет умеренную кривую обучения и не так легко освоить новичку, как некоторые другие языки в этой статье. Go, также известный как Golang, был создан для удовлетворения потребностей программистов, работающих над крупными проектами.
По моему можно научится всему – было бы желание и время. То же самое по поводу талантов в спорте и других областях. Врождённый талант и предрасположенность – хорошо, но если у тебя этого нет, то не нужно сразу отказываться от мечты, не важно что это. По моему лучший язык – это JavaScript – тебе для начала нужно только браузер, он самый популярный сейчас и он везде. А вообще нужно исходить из того что ты хочешь – делать простые сайты или веб-сервисы, мобильные или дескопные приложения и т. – и тут опять же с JavaScript можно попробовать себя везде.
IT курсы онлайн от лучших специалистов в своей отросли https://deveducation.com/ here.